The typical American commute has been getting longer each year since 2010. The average one-way commute in Bangor takes 14.9 minutes. That's shorter than the US average of 26.4 minutes.
How people in Bangor get to work:
- 36.7% drive their own car alone
- 0.0% carpool with others
- 63.3% work from home
- 0.0% take mass transit
